metrics-exporter

A tool that exports metrics from an Ethereum client. It queries metrics from either HTTP, Websocket or IPC for every period and then passes the metrics to the backends. Please note that you

Supported backends

  • Prometheus

    Expose all metrics through Prometheus gauge at http://host:port/metrics.

Usage

$ metrics-exporter --help
The Ethereum metrics exporter for Prometheus.

Usage:
  metrics-exporter [flags]

Flags:
      --eth.endpoint string     The Ethereum endpoint to connect to (default ":8546")
  -h, --help                    help for metrics-exporter
      --host string             The HTTP server listening address (default "localhost")
      --labels stringToString   The labels of metrics. For example: k1=v1,k2=v2 (default [])
      --namespace string        The namespace of metrics
      --period duration         The metrics update period (default 5s)
      --port int                The HTTP server listening port (default 9092)
